A Senior Bench Sales Recruiter is responsible for managing and growing the recruitment of consultants (bench candidates) for various IT and technical roles, specifically in a corporate-to-corporate (C2C) environment. The role often involves handling consultants who are temporarily between assignments and finding new opportunities for them. Key Responsibilities: Client Engagement & Relationship Management : Build and maintain relationships with clients to understand their staffing needs and requirements. Negotiate terms, rates, and other aspects of the client-consultant relationship. Bench Sales : Work with consultants on the bench to find suitable project placements. Keep consultants engaged and updated on opportunities, project status, and market trends. Market Research : Research and identify new business opportunities in the IT staffing industry. Track industry trends and competitors to stay competitive. Recruitment Process : Source new clients and work closely with recruiters to understand the skill sets needed. Present consultants to potential clients and handle all aspects of the placement process. Maintain detailed records of candidates, clients, and jobs in CRM systems. Negotiation & Coordination : Negotiate compensation, rates, and contract terms between consultants and clients. Coordinate between various stakeholders, including consultants, hiring managers, legal teams, and vendors. Compliance & Documentation : Ensure all contract and legal documentation is in place. Keep track of compliance regulations and follow industry best practices. Performance Metrics & Reporting : Monitor and report on key performance indicators (KPIs) such as placements, revenue generation, and client satisfaction. Take proactive steps to meet or exceed sales targets. Team Management (if applicable): Mentor and guide junior bench sales recruiters. Provide leadership and assist with training new hires. Skills & Qualifications: Strong knowledge of the IT staffing and recruiting industry. Excellent communication, negotiation, and interpersonal skills. Ability to work independently and as part of a team. Familiarity with staffing tools, job boards, and CRM software. Ability to thrive in a fast-paced, target-driven environment. Desired Experience: 3+ years of experience in bench sales recruitment or similar roles. Knowledge of various IT technologies and roles. Experience in handling consultants in the C2C environment.
